[0001] This utility model belongs to the field of flow measurement technology, specifically a differential pressure flow meter that is easy to install. Background Technology
[0002] In many industrial sectors, such as chemical, petroleum, natural gas, and water treatment, accurate measurement of fluid flow rate is one of the key factors in ensuring the efficient, safe, and stable operation of the production process. Flow measurement data helps monitor material balance in the production process, ensure product quality, optimize energy use, and comply with environmental regulations, among other goals. Traditional differential pressure flow meters are usually installed using flange connections, which requires a large number of bolts to ensure the connection is secure. Before actual installation, a sufficient number of bolts need to be prepared precisely. For example, for pipe connections with larger diameters, dozens of bolts may be required. On the construction site, these bolts need to be accurately obtained and their quality and model must be ensured. This requires a lot of manpower and time for counting, inspection, and classification, which is inconvenient and affects construction efficiency. Utility Model Content

[0011] 1. This easy-to-install differential pressure flow meter, through the setting of a connection mechanism and a snap-fit mechanism, allows for the installation of two collars. During installation, two connecting blocks rotate at both ends of the connecting shaft, fitting onto the connection between the metering pipe and the water supply pipe. At this point, the two snap-fit blocks are facing each other. Rotating the screw causes it to rotate into the snap-fit groove at the center of the two opposing snap-fit blocks. Rotating the snap-fit blocks causes them to move against the outer wall of the screw under the action of the threads, pressing one of the snap-fit blocks to fix the two collars, thus completing the connection between the water supply pipe and the metering pipe. This method eliminates the need for numerous bolts and other complex connecting components, simplifying the installation process. Furthermore, the installation operation is more convenient and faster, effectively shortening installation time and improving installation efficiency.
[0012] 2. This easy-to-install differential pressure flow meter, through the setting of a metering pipe, a water delivery pipe, a positioning groove, and a positioning block, allows for easy installation. When installing the flow meter, align the positioning groove of the metering pipe with the positioning block of the water delivery pipe for connection. After initial alignment, gently push the metering pipe to slide the positioning block into the positioning groove, ensuring the positioning block is fully embedded. At this point, the cooperation between the positioning groove and the positioning block initially fixes the relative positions of the metering pipe and the water delivery pipe. This method significantly shortens installation time, eliminating the need for operators to spend considerable time precisely adjusting the connection position; simply aligning the positioning groove and the positioning block is sufficient. Furthermore, when the positioning block is engaged in the positioning groove, it prevents rotation of the water delivery pipe or the metering pipe, ensuring connection stability. [0022] The working principle of this utility model is as follows: When using this flow meter, the metering pipe 1 is connected to the water supply pipe 2 for which the pressure difference needs to be calculated. During the connection process, the positioning block 6 of the water supply pipe 2 is first aligned with the positioning groove 5 of the metering pipe 1. Then, the two collars 301 of the connecting mechanism 3 are fitted onto the connection between the metering pipe 1 and the water supply pipe 2. After the fitting is completed, the screw 403 is rotated. The screw 403 rotates between the two corresponding fixing blocks 401 through the rotating shaft 402, rotating the screw 403 into the locking grooves 305 of the two locking blocks 304. By rotating the locking blocks 405, since the locking blocks 405 and the screw 403 are threadedly connected, the locking blocks 405... 5. During rotation, the screw 403 moves and presses one of the snap-fit blocks 304 on the outer wall to fix the connection of the two collars 301. When the fluid flows through the metering pipe 1, the orifice plate 7 at the center of the metering pipe 1 will throttle the fluid. When the fluid passes through the orifice plate 7, a pressure difference will be generated before and after the orifice plate 7. At this time, the pressure taps 8 on both sides of the orifice plate 7 can obtain this pressure difference signal. The pressure taps 8 transmit the pressure signal to the differential pressure sensor 10 above the support bracket 9 through the connecting pipe 11. After receiving the pressure difference signal, the differential pressure sensor 10 converts it into an electrical signal, and then calculates the flow rate of the fluid according to the preset conversion relationship.
